Steps

  1. For crispy chicken thighs, season bone-in thighs with a dry brine and allow them to rest in the fridge for 1 to 24 hours. Add baking powder to enhance the crispiness of the skin before air frying them.
  2. To prevent chicken breast from drying, use a dry-brine and baking powder to season and dry out the skin. Keep the breasts bone-in to maintain moisture and cook at higher temperatures.
  3. Achieve juicy and perfectly seared pork chops by dry-brining them first. Use a thicker bone-in cut, start cooking at a low temperature, and finish on high for a beautiful crust.
  4. For air-fried Southern chicken, use a buttermilk-pickle brine and a seasoned dredge. This method delivers juicy chicken with a crispy, craggy texture.
  5. Barbecue chicken in an air fryer by spacing out pieces for even airflow. Cook halfway before adding a sweet and tangy barbecue sauce for a pleasant char.
  6. For chicken katsu, pound chicken into thin cutlets, dry-brine briefly, coat with panko breadcrumbs, and air fry to achieve a crispy exterior and juicy interior.
  7. Prepare salmon in an air fryer by selecting thick fillets and preheating the fryer. Dry and oil the fish to avoid sticking and encourage crisp skin in less than 15 minutes.
  8. Enjoy air-fried shrimp by choosing large pieces and using a dry brine of salt, baking soda, and sugar. This ensures plump, browned shrimp in under five minutes.
  9. Achieve crispy chicken wings by tossing them in baking powder to encourage browning. Space them out in the air fryer for even cooking and serve with your choice of sauce.
  10. Cook bacon in the air fryer for a crisp, mess-free experience. This method takes about 10 minutes and eliminates the need for paper towels.
  11. Coat firm avocados in panko breadcrumbs before air frying. Crush large panko flakes for even browning and customize with your favorite spices.
  12. For crispy Brussels sprouts, rapidly roast them in the air fryer. Pair with shaved raw sprouts, toasted breadcrumbs, Parmesan, and a creamy Caesar dressing.
  13. Air-fry green beans for a Sichuan-style dish with char and light blistering. Finish with salt or lemon zest and Parmesan for added flavor.
  14. Roast potatoes in the air fryer by parboiling with baking soda for a starchy surface. Air fry for 20-25 minutes for a crispy exterior and fluffy interior.
  15. Toss cauliflower florets in oil and water before air frying to soften and crisp them. This method ensures a tender interior with toasty notes.
  16. For a Caesar-flavored topping, mix breadcrumbs with anchovy paste, garlic, and lemon zest. Use this to enhance air-fried broccoli.
  17. Air fry asparagus for 10 minutes to caramelize sugars and enhance flavors. The result is tender-crisp asparagus with a lightly browned exterior.
  18. Bake potatoes in an air fryer for 40 minutes to achieve a fluffy interior and crisp skin. Top with sour cream, chives, and air-fried bacon for a delicious finish.

FAQ

  • What are some tips for achieving crispy skin on chicken thighs in an air fryer?
  • To achieve crispy skin on chicken thighs, season the bone-in thighs with a dry brine and let them rest in the fridge for at least an hour. Adding a bit of baking powder can also help the skin develop a crispy texture.
  • How can I prevent chicken breast from drying out in an air fryer?
  • To keep chicken breast juicy, use a dry-brine method and leave the breasts bone-in, which helps protect the meat from drying out and allows for higher-temperature cooking.
  • How do you cook perfect pork chops in an air fryer?
  • For perfectly cooked pork chops, dry-brining is essential. Choose a thicker bone-in cut, start cooking low and slow, and finish on high heat to ensure juicy meat with a nice crust.
  • What is a good method for air-frying salmon?
  • For tender salmon with crisp skin, select fillets 1 1/4 to 1 1/2-inch thick, preheat the air fryer, and ensure the fish is properly dried and oiled to prevent sticking and promote crisping.
  • How can you make air-fried shrimp plump and snappy?
  • Choose large shrimp (16/20) to withstand a longer cook time, and toss them in a dry brine of salt, baking soda, and sugar for a plumper, snappier texture.
